Recycling Services Offered at This Location
In the United States, recycling centers play a vital role in managing waste responsibly and protecting the environment. These facilities are located in cities and towns across the country, making it easier for residents and businesses to dispose of recyclable materials properly. Recycling centers typically accept items like paper, cardboard, glass, plastic, and metals, helping to reduce landfill use and conserve natural resources.
What You Can Do Here
- Drop off household recyclables — including paper, cardboard, bottles, and cans.
- Recycle electronics — many centers accept computers, phones, and other e-waste for safe disposal.
- Dispose of hazardous materials — some locations handle batteries, paints, and chemicals responsibly.
- Recycle large items — such as appliances, tires, or scrap metal, depending on the facility.
- Get information on local recycling programs — staff may provide brochures or guidance on community initiatives.
Services Not Provided Here
- General trash disposal — recycling centers are not landfills and do not accept regular garbage.
- Commercial hazardous waste — most facilities only handle small household quantities.
- Unsorted recyclables — materials may need to be separated before drop-off.
What to Bring for Your Visit
- Sorted materials — separating paper, plastics, glass, and metals saves time and ensures proper recycling.
- Proof of residency — some centers require ID or utility bills to confirm local use.
- Protective gear — gloves or boxes may be helpful when handling bulk recyclables.
- Transport containers — bring bins, bags, or crates to carry materials safely.
Opening Hours & Official Guidance
Hours and accepted materials vary by location and state. Some recycling centers have limited schedules or special collection days for electronics and hazardous waste. For the most accurate information, always check with your state or local environmental agency before visiting.
